Disney’s Lilo & Stitch Remake Smashes Memorial Day Box Office Records

TheWkly Analysis

USA: Disney’s live-action “Lilo & Stitch” earned about $145.5 million over the Memorial Day weekend—setting a new holiday record for a family film. It outpaced Tom Cruise’s “Mission: Impossible – The Final Reckoning,” which made $63 million. Horror flick “Final Destination: Bloodlines” trailed at $19.4 million. Analysts see robust enthusiasm for Disney remakes, reflecting healthy box-office recovery.
